SV Tillmitsch hosts SKN St. Pölten in an early-round ÖFB Cup tie, creating a classic lower-league versus second-division matchup that keeps implied probabilities tightly clustered. St. Pölten enters with professional squad depth and recent friendly results, including a 1-1 draw, yet faces a motivated regional side capable of exploiting home conditions or defensive organization. Tillmitsch’s recent friendly loss highlights the gap in resources, but cup formats often produce draws or narrow results when favorites rotate or encounter organized resistance. Traders reflect this uncertainty through balanced pricing across draw and either side, underscoring how schedule timing, pre-season preparation, and the single-elimination stakes limit any dominant edge.
